    • This ticket offers a two-day pass to major Pearl Harbor sites, allowing you to explore at your own pace without the need for multiple bookings.

    • You get general admission to the Battleship Missouri Memorial,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um, Pacific Fleet Submarine Museum, a self-guided Visitor Center Audio Tour, and a Pearl Harbor Virtual Reality Experience, all in one ticket!

    • At the Battleship Missouri Memorial, you get the chance to walk the decks of the "Mighty Mo," where World War II officially ended, and explore its storied past through exhibits and guided tours.

    • Located in historic hangars on Ford Island,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um showcases over 50 aircraft and offers immersive exhibits detailing aviation's role in World War II.

    • Dive into submarine history at Pacific Fleet Submarine Museum with exhibits that chronicle undersea warfare during World War II.

  • Anchors of history: Battleship Missouri & aviation adventures

    With this pass, you can take your time and explore Pearl Harbor’s most iconic sites at your own pace over two days. Step aboard the legendary Battleship Missouri and walk the decks where WWII officially ended, imagining life at sea as you explore its massive guns and historic quarters. Then, head over to the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um, where restored warplanes, immersive exhibits, and the original hangars hit during the attack bring history to life in a big, breathtaking way.

    Pro tip: Opt for the complimentary guided tour at Battleship Missouri to make your visit more impactful.

    Deeper connections: Stories and simulations

    Back at the Visitor Center, plug into the self-guided audio tour that is narrated by Jamie Lee Curtis and let the stories of December 7, 1941 unfold around you through 27 engaging stops. When you're ready for something even more immersive, step into the virtual reality experience, where powerful simulations put you right in the middle of history. It's a moving, memorable way to connect with the past beyond the exhibits.

  • What’s Not Allowed

    • Bags aren’t allowed at the Pearl Harbor Visitor Center, but clear bags or those with medical items may be permitted.

    • Valuables shouldn’t be left in cars. Details available on the park’s website.

    Accessibility

    • Accessible parking is available in the front lot.

    • Restrooms, theaters, exhibits, bookstore, info desks, and fountains are all fully wheelchair accessible.

    • Strollers are welcome in the visitor center, but not inside the theater or at the memorial. You can leave your stroller at the theater entrance and pick it up once the program concludes.

    Additional Information

    • For safety reasons, children under 4 years old are not permitted on the Bowfin Submarine.

    • Please remember this is a solemn site honoring lives lost in service. Pearl Harbor is a space for reflection, so respectful attire and behavior are strongly encouraged.

    • Food and drinks are allowed at the visitor center, which has a snack shop. You’ll also find a food truck at the Battleship Missouri, a restaurant at the Aviation Museum, and vending machines near the Submarine Museum.

    • Parking at the visitor center costs $7/day, payable via mobile or kiosk (not on recreation.gov).

    • A paid storage facility is open daily from 6:30am to 5:30pm.
